Trump administration to announce plan to remove artificial food dyes from US food supply
The Trump administration is set to announce plans to remove petroleum-based synthetic dyes from the U.S. food supply, addressing growing concerns about their health effects. The move comes as various states, including West Virginia, have already started to ban certain artificial food dyes, which have been linked to behavioral issues and cancer risks in animals. The administration's action follows a broader push to regulate artificial dyes, with figures like Robert F. Kennedy Jr. leading efforts to improve food safety. These synthetic dyes are commonly found in processed foods like candy and soft drinks, and their removal aligns with bipartisan efforts to promote a healthier food system.
Healthy Fact of the Day: Washing your hands regularly is one of the simplest and most effective ways to prevent the spread of illness. Proper handwashing removes germs, bacteria, and viruses that can easily transfer from surfaces to your mouth, eyes, or nose. Just 20 seconds with soap and water can protect your health and the health of those around you.
